diff --git a/src/backend/executor/execIndexing.c b/src/backend/executor/execIndexing.c
index 0cb0b8f111..6a8735edf7 100644
--- a/src/backend/executor/execIndexing.c
+++ b/src/backend/executor/execIndexing.c
@@ -699,13 +699,19 @@ check_exclusion_or_unique_constraint(Relation heap, Relation index,
 	}
 
 	/*
-	 * If any of the input values are NULL, the constraint check is assumed to
-	 * pass (i.e., we assume the operators are strict).
+	 * If any of the input values are NULL, and the index uses the default
+	 * nulls-are-distinct mode, the constraint check is assumed to pass (i.e.,
+	 * we assume the operators are strict).  Otherwise, we interpret the
+	 * constraint as specifying IS NULL for each column whose input value is
+	 * NULL.
 	 */
-	for (i = 0; i < indnkeyatts; i++)
+	if (!indexInfo->ii_NullsNotDistinct)
 	{
-		if (isnull[i])
-			return true;
+		for (i = 0; i < indnkeyatts; i++)
+		{
+			if (isnull[i])
+				return true;
+		}
 	}
 
 	/*
@@ -717,7 +723,7 @@ check_exclusion_or_unique_constraint(Relation heap, Relation index,
 	for (i = 0; i < indnkeyatts; i++)
 	{
 		ScanKeyEntryInitialize(&scankeys[i],
-							   0,
+							   isnull[i] ? SK_ISNULL | SK_SEARCHNULL : 0,
 							   i + 1,
 							   constr_strats[i],
 							   InvalidOid,
diff --git a/src/backend/executor/nodeModifyTable.c b/src/backend/executor/nodeModifyTable.c
index a49c3da5b6..deda321502 100644
--- a/src/backend/executor/nodeModifyTable.c
+++ b/src/backend/executor/nodeModifyTable.c
@@ -956,9 +956,11 @@ ExecInsert(ModifyTableContext *context,
 			 *
 			 * We loop back here if we find a conflict below, either during
 			 * the pre-check, or when we re-check after inserting the tuple
-			 * speculatively.
+			 * speculatively.  Better allow interrupts in case some bug makes
+			 * this an infinite loop.
 			 */
 	vlock:
+			CHECK_FOR_INTERRUPTS();
 			specConflict = false;
 			if (!ExecCheckIndexConstraints(resultRelInfo, slot, estate,
 										   &conflictTid, arbiterIndexes))
